Hardware-based radio transceivers are electronic devices that incorporate both transmitting and receiving functionalities within a single hardware unit. They operate across various frequency bands and are fundamental components in communication systems such as amateur radio, cellular networks, military communications, and IoT devices. These transceivers enable wireless data exchange, supporting both analog and digital signal transmissions with dedicated hardware designed for reliability, efficiency, and performance.
